The Fundamentals of Diaphragm Pumps
Diaphragm pumps are a type of positive displacement pump that utilizes a flexible diaphragm to move fluids. This design enables them to handle a wide variety of liquids, including viscous, corrosive, or abrasive substances. Their ability to generate a steady flow while maintaining a sealed environment makes them suitable for sensitive applications such as chemical processing, food and beverage industries, and pharmaceutical manufacturing.
The core principle of diaphragm pumps involves the cyclic motion of the diaphragm, which creates a vacuum to draw fluid into the chamber and then displaces it out through a valve system. This mechanism ensures that the fluid remains isolated from the moving parts, reducing contamination risk and enabling the handling of hazardous materials safely.
Advantages of Double Diaphragm Pumps in Industrial Settings
Double diaphragm pumps are an evolution of the traditional diaphragm pump design, featuring two diaphragms working in tandem. This configuration offers several benefits that make them particularly advantageous for industrial operations:
Increased Reliability and Redundancy: With two diaphragms, if one fails or requires maintenance, the other can continue operating, minimizing downtime.
Enhanced Flow Control: The dual diaphragms enable precise control over flow rates, which is essential for processes requiring accuracy.
Handling of a Wide Range of Fluids: These pumps excel at transferring viscous, abrasive, or chemically aggressive liquids without damage.
Self-Priming and Dry Running Capabilities: They can start and operate effectively without initial fluid in the line, increasing operational flexibility.
Ease of Maintenance: The design allows for straightforward inspection and replacement of diaphragms, reducing maintenance costs and time.
Given these advantages, double diaphragm pumps are often the preferred choice in applications demanding durability and consistent performance.

The Importance of a 55 Gallon Drum Mixer
Mixing is an essential part of handling protective coatings, as it ensures a uniform texture and consistency that is critical for optimal performance. A 55 gallon drum mixer stands out because it allows for the thorough mixing of large volumes of material, ideal for industrial applications. These mixers come equipped with heavy-duty motors and high-torque capabilities that ensure even the thickest materials are properly blended.
When selecting a 55 gallon drum mixer, consider the type of coating you will be working with. Some coatings may require specialized mixing techniques or speeds. For example, epoxies and urethanes typically benefit from slow mixing speeds to minimize air entrapment, while other materials may require faster speeds to achieve proper consistency.

Exploring Airless Paint Sprayers for Sale
When it comes to painting projects, achieving a flawless finish can be daunting—especially with traditional spraying methods. Enter the airless paint sprayer, a revolutionary tool that offers a faster and more even application of paint. If you’re looking for an airless paint sprayer for sale, the choices can be overwhelming, but understanding the features and benefits can help you make an informed decision.
Unlike traditional sprayers that require air to atomize the paint, airless sprayers use high pressure to push the paint through a small nozzle, resulting in a fine mist. This mechanism allows for the rapid application of thick materials, which is perfect for larger surfaces or industrial settings where time is money. Additionally, an airless sprayer minimizes overspray, which means less wasted paint and a cleaner job site.
